About Tiffany
Learning an instrument and playing music is a lot of fun, but there is something very special about the oboe! My oboe journey began eleven years ago and I have been giving lessons for three years.
After graduating from the University of South Alabama with a Bachelor's in Music I continued to give lessons part-time. During my time at South Alabama I served in the premier ensemble as the principal oboist. In addition, I had extensive aural training and performed in various ensembles with the Alto Saxophone, English Horn, and Piano.
I enjoy teaching and sharing my joy for music with others! After some thought I've decided to branch out and continue my teaching journey online!
Originally from Texas, I first began learning to play the oboe in fifth grade and immediately knew that I would play it for the rest of my life. I began performing competitively in middle school and earned positions in honor bands and orchestra's. In high school, I went on to Regional Orchestra for four consecutive years. After recieving a full-ride scholarship to the University of South Alabama to recieve my undergraduate degree in Music, I was able to hone my skill as a musician and form various connections in the community. I began teaching a small studio my sophmore year of college and have continued teaching even post graduation.

An assessment of a student's ability is critical to ensuring that their lesson's are tailored to their individual needs. In addition, I will need to know what materials, such as method and theory books, that a student is using for practice. There are different method books that I would suggest a student practice out of depending on their playing ability. The first lesson is crucial for mapping out their lesson progression and building rapport. I can determine some area's to focus on, whether it is music theory, ear training, fingering techniques, breath support, embouchure, or appropriate musical expression. Students will always be encouraged and all questions are welcome. Mistakes will happen in the classroom and on stage, but my goal is to nurture a positive attitude and instill confidence in my students.
